The study explains why a single Google AI line item is insufficient, and how different surfaces reward different distribution choices. Tinuiti’s three step framework is immediately useful. First, quantify current citation share and competitive baseline. Second, cluster platforms around customer journeys. Third, design tests that link visibility gains to revenue.
